Renan Carioca is a Research Manager at Global Designing Cities Initiative, with previous experience as a Transit and Traffic Engineering Advisor at the Municipality of Fortaleza. Renan has been extensively involved in public transportation-related projects, road safety initiatives, and advocacy for active modes of transportation interventions. With a background in Civil Engineering, Renan holds a Master's degree in Transportation Planning and has conducted research projects focused on urban mobility and accessibility.

The Global Designing Cities Initiative (GDCI) is a team of designers, planners, and urban strategists committed to working in support of city practitioners to get projects on the ground. Our mission is to inspire a shift toward safe, sustainable, and healthy cities through transforming our streets, and our work is informed by the strategies and international best practices captured in the Global Street Design Guide.
